### Early Life and Education
Arthur Purves was born on February 21, 1949, in Munich, Germany, and later became a U.S. citizen. He pursued higher education at the University of Pennsylvania, earning a Bachelor of Arts in Natural Science in 1974. He continued his studies, obtaining a Master of Arts in Systems Engineering (1974–1976) and a Master of Business Administration in Decision Theory from The Wharton School (1976).

### Career in Software Engineering
Purves began his professional career as a programmer, working for TRW Automotive from 1976 to 1992. He later joined General Dynamics, where he remained until 2017. His final employment was at Novetta from 2017 to 2018. His work in software engineering provided him with technical expertise that influenced his political views.
